§ 3812. Immunity from liability for volunteers

Any person who as a volunteer conducts or assists at a nonprofit public clinic for inoculating domestic pets, wolf-hybrids, and domestic animals against rabies shall not be liable to any other person for injuries resulting from the loss of animals, animal bites and from the inoculation process. (Added 1993, No. 213 (Adj. Sess.), § 30, eff. June 15, 1994.)
